In the first comprehensive history of the Metro, Zachary Schrag tells the story of the Great Society Subway, from its earliest rumblings to the present day, from Arlington to College Park, from Eisenhower to Marion Barry. Schrag sheds light on the development of metropolitan Washington, postwar urban policy, and the promises and limits of rail transit in American cities.
